La calidad higiénica de la leche cruda destinada al consumo humano en Argelia: Metaanálisis

Resumen

El objetivo principal de este artículo fue llevar a cabo un meta–análisis para estimar la calidad higiénica de la leche cruda destinada al consumo humano y posteriormente identificar los factores de riesgos relativos que pueden afectar la calidad de la leche en Argelia. Se utilizaron modelos de metaanálisis de efectos aleatorios ponderados para analizar los datos en este estudio. Se obtuvieron un total de 4.685 resultados del muestreo de 61 estudios incluidos, que investigaron la calidad bacteriana de la leche cruda en 35/48 provincias de Argelia, desde 2009 hasta 2022. En este metaanálisis, el nivel promedio de contaminación por Bacterias Mesófilas Aerobias Totales (TAMB) fue de 5,84 log10 UFC·mL-1, IC del 95 % [5,55–6,13]. El valor de P fue 0,001. La prueba I2 indica la presencia de una heterogeneidad estadística sustancial entre los estudios (I2=86,26 %, P<0,001). No se observó sesgo significativo de publicación utilizando los gráficos de embudo y la prueba de Egger (P=0,885). En este artículo, los valores de TAMB no diferían significativamente entre especies (P>0,05). El nivel promedio de contaminación (TAMB) fue más bajo en las muestras de leche recogidas de ordeño individual y de tanques de granja (4,57 log10 UFC·mL-1 y 5,89 log10 UFC·mL-1, respectivamente), en comparación con aquellos registrados en muestras de leche recogidas de recolectores, lecherías y ventas (6,59 log10 UFC·mL-1, 6,60 log10 UFC·mL-1 y 6,74 log10 UFC·mL-1, respectivamente). El nivel de TAMB fue más alto durante el verano y la primavera (6,80 log10 UFC·mL-1 y 6,70 log10 UFC·mL-1), en comparación con el invierno y el otoño (4,27 log10 UFC·mL-1 y 5,64 log10 UFC·mL-1).
